County Hall Including Terraces And Fountain, Government building in Hertford, England
County Hall is a government building in Hertford with carefully balanced stone facades and formal grounds arranged around a central courtyard. A fountain sits at the heart of this layout, anchoring the outdoor spaces.
Built to serve as the administrative center for Hertfordshire County Council, the building earned Grade II* listed status in 1996. This protection reflects its architectural importance to the area.
The County Hall represents traditional English governmental architecture and maintains its role as an administrative center for regional governance.
Public access is available in designated areas during standard business hours and varies depending on official activities. Check ahead to confirm which sections are open to visitors, as some spaces may be restricted.
The compound includes Leahoe House, a separate historic structure integrated into the site. This addition reveals how the administrative center expanded to meet changing needs.
